I can't listen to espnradio at work. What did he say?

Nothing real earth shattering.

- Talked about confidence after the NE game. His sense is that after the Oakland & NE game, everyone has more belief in his ability, in the scheme, and in coaches.

- Talked about Fred, whcih we Bills fan know all about.

- Talked about all the receivers who have to step up.

- Talked about the Jets D, which he believe is about the same as they always were EXCEPT they allowed a few big runs this year.

- Talked about Revis, something like they need to know who he's covering.
